Restaurant Brands International US Services H-1B salaries (2026)

Yes — Restaurant Brands International US Services sponsors H-1B workers. Across 7 certified Labor Condition Applications, the median offered base wage is $160,000. Every figure below comes straight from the employer's own filings with the U.S. Department of Labor.

Wage-level distribution

DOL prevailing-wage levels reflect the seniority the employer certified, from Level I (entry) to Level IV (fully competent).
